The workforce behind one of the North's most significant railway upgrades will now have access to financial wellbeing support, following our new partnership with Transpennine Route Upgrade (TRU).
TRU is a multi-billion-pound railway programme that will better connect passengers in the North between Manchester, Huddersfield, Leeds and York. By partnering with us TRU is pledging to further improve its employee benefits package, with staff now able to access reliable savings, affordable loans, and financial education support.
